Many people in the Twin Cities metro assume they should start by searching for a quick answer online or using an AI “intake” style tool. But when you’re juggling work schedules, medical appointments, and family responsibilities in Champlin, the risk is that you spend time gathering the wrong documents—or you leave key dates unclear.
Instead of chasing broad information, the first step is usually building a defensible timeline:
- Where you lived or were assigned during relevant periods
- When symptoms began or changed
- Which providers documented the diagnosis and treatment course
That timeline becomes the backbone of the case—especially when records are incomplete or spread across multiple healthcare systems.
